Medicare Part A is often premium-free for individuals who have worked and paid Medicare taxes for at least 10 years. However, Medicare Part B, which covers doctor visits and outpatient services, typically has a monthly premium. Part D, for prescription drugs, also has premiums that vary by plan. Medicare is the federal health insurance program primarily for people aged 65 or older, younger individuals with disabilities, and those with End-Stage Renal Disease. Its goal is to help cover essential healthcare expenses. This includes hospital stays, physician services, and can extend to prescription drugs and preventative care. Medicare generally does not cover long-term custodial care, most dental care, routine eye exams for glasses, cosmetic surgery, acupuncture, or hearing aids. To be eligible for Medicare, you generally need to be a U.S. citizen or have been a legal resident for at least five years. You must also be at least 65 years old, or younger if you have a qualifying disability or End-Stage Renal Disease.
